What is EDX file?

The EDX file has been categorized as Spreadsheet Files. The creator of this file is EdrawSoft. In addition to this file, the Spreadsheet Files category includes 100 related files. Edraw XML FIle appears on 1 operating systems as a functional file. Although it can be found with greater or lesser success on any operating system, it will only be useful on Windows. The main program that supports this format is Edraw Max. This was created by EDrawSoft.

Step 2. Create association of Edraw Max with EDX files

If the application is or has been freshly installed, but the EDX file still does not use the Edraw Max program, it means no association. It is most convenient to call the context menu with the right mouse button and select Properties. The window will show, among other things, the type of the file and the information by which the program is used to launch the file. Changes can be made using the "Change" button. If there is no software on the list, simply select "Browse" and manually select the directory where the application is installed. However, it is important to check the "Always use the selected program ..." box, this will allow you to permanently associate the EDX file with the Edraw Max application.
